Flood damage restoration services involve the process of evaluating and repairing properties affected by water intrusion. When flooding occurs, whether from natural events, plumbing failures, or other causes, water can seep into walls, flooring, and structural components. Restoration specialists typically begin with water extraction to remove standing water, followed by drying and dehumidification to prevent mold growth and further damage. The goal is to restore the property to its pre-flood condition by addressing both visible damage and hidden issues caused by moisture infiltration.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Takoma Park,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Assessment - The cost for evaluating flood damage typically ranges from $200 to $500. This includes a thorough inspection of affected areas to determine the extent of water intrusion and potential structural issues.
Water Extraction - Removing standing water generally costs between $1,000 and $3,500, dep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Larger spaces or deep flooding may increase the overall expense.
Structural Drying & Dehumidification - Services to dry out the property usually fall within $2,000 to $6,000. This process involves equipment like industrial fans and dehumidifiers to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Cleanup & Restoration - Restoring the property after flood damage can range from $3,000 to $15,000 or more. Costs vary based on the extent of cleanup, repairs needed, and materials used for reconstruction.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Flood damage restoration services are often sought by property owners in Takoma Park, MD after heavy rains or storm events cause water intrusion. Common situations include basement flooding, leaks from burst pipes, or roof leaks that allow water to seep into living spaces and cause damage to flooring, walls, and belongings. Homeowners may look for professional assistance to remove standing water, dry affected areas, and prevent further issues such as mold growth or structural deterioration.
Property owners may also seek flood damage restoration services following incidents like sewer backups or plumbing failures that introduce contaminated water into their homes. In these cases, cleanup and disinfection are essential to restore safety and hygiene. Local service providers can help assess the extent of the damage, remove water and debris, and carry out necessary repairs to protect the property’s integrity and ensure a safe living environment.
